New Hampshire lawmakers are currently considering a slew of anti-LGBTQ bills (HB 148, SB 268, HB 10, SB 96, and SB 211) that would do everything from forcibly out LGBTQ students in school, severely roll back discrimination protections for transgender Granite Staters, and ban transgender athletes from competing in sports at colleges and universities across New Hampshire.
